    Abstract: A vehicle lighting device includes a light source and a light guiding lens guiding light from the light source to make the light exit from a light exit in a front part thereof. The light exit of the light guiding lens includes a first light exit surface through which the light is made to exit in a first illuminating direction and a second light exit surface disposed adjacent to the first light exit surface in a front view and through which the light is made to exit in a forward direction. A reflector is disposed in front of the second light exit surface such that the reflector covers the second light exit surface and reflects the light, which is made to exit through the second light exit surface, in a second illuminating direction different from the first illuminating direction.

    Abstract: A mold for producing a vehicle bumper fascia and methods for releasing the bumper fascia are provided. The mold includes a core mold half having a primary mold core. A first movable mold core is slidingly engaged to the primary mold core. A second movable mold core is slidingly engaged to the first movable mold core. A third movable mold core is slidingly engaged to the second movable mold core. Portions of the primary mold core and the movable mold cores together define cavities for forming the mounting rib, a wing portion, and a wheel well flange of the bumper fascia. Methods of releasing the bumper fascia include the steps of providing the mold, disengaging the movable mold cores from each other and from the primary mold core.

    Abstract: There is provided an imaging apparatus that includes a photoelectric conversion section, a retention section, and first and second gates. The photoelectric conversion section is configured to convert a received light into charge. The retention section is configured to retain the charge provided by the photoelectric conversion section. The first and second gates are provided between the photoelectric conversion section and the retention section, the first and second gates being turned ON for transferring the charge from the photoelectric conversion section to the retention section, and the second gate being turned OFF after the first gate is turned OFF.

    Abstract: Forming a back-illuminated type CMOS image sensor, includes process for formation of a registration mark on the wiring side of a silicon substrate during formation of an active region or a gate electrode. A silicide film using an active region may also be used for the registration mark. Thereafter, the registration mark is read from the back-side by use of red light or near infrared rays, and registration of the stepper is accomplished. It is also possible to form a registration mark in a silicon oxide film on the back-side (illuminated side) in registry with the registration mark on the wiring side, and to achieve the desired registration by use of the registration mark thus formed.

    Abstract: A solid-state imaging device is capable of simplifying the pixel structure to reduce the pixel size and capable of suppressing the variation in the characteristics between the pixels when a plurality of output systems is provided. A unit cell includes two pixels. Upper and lower photoelectric converters and, transfer transistors and connected to the upper and lower photoelectric converters, respectively, a reset transistor, and an amplifying transistor form the two pixels. A full-face signal line is connected to the respective drains of the reset transistor and the amplifying transistor. Controlling the full-face signal line, along with transfer signal lines and a reset signal line, to read out signals realizes the simplification of the wiring in the pixel, the reduction of the pixel size, and so on.
